Polyreactive Binding of Antibodies Generated by Polyclonal B Cell Activation. I. Polyreactivity Could be Caused by Differential Glycosylation of Immunoglobulins

Abstract: Fernández C, Alarcón-Riquelme ME, Abedi-Valugerdi M, Sverremark E, Cortes V. Polyreactive Binding of Antibodies Generated by Polyclonal B Cell Activation. I. Polyreactivity Could be Caused by Differential Glycosylation of Immunoglobulins. Scand J Immunol 1997;45:231-239 The aim of this study was to gain knowledge of the pre-immune repertoire with reactivity directed to the carbohydrate antigen dextran B512 (Dx). Polyclonal activation of spleen cells in mice has been estimated to be a method of revealing the… Show more
